Electrician Sheriff Hutton, York £40,000 - £55,000 + Early Finish Fridays + Overtime + Excellent Benefits An excellent opportunity has become available for an experienced Electrician to join a well-established manufacturer based near York. This is a varied role that combines electrical testing and inspection, fault finding, panel wiring and occasional site installation work. You'll be joining a small, friendly engineering team where attitude and teamwork are just as important as technical ability. This position has become available due to retirement planning, allowing for a handover with the current Electrician before they leave. The RoleWorking within a manufacturing environment, you'll be responsible for carrying out electrical testing, inspection and certification of bespoke low voltage telecoms cabinets before they're dispatched to customers. Alongside testing, you'll also support the wiring and assembly of electrical components from schematics and wiring schedules, with occasional travel to customer sites to assist with new product installations. Key Responsibilities Carry out inspection, testing and certification of electrical systems Produce accurate electrical test certificates and compliance documentation Diagnose and rectify electrical faults Wire electrical components using schematics and wiring diagrams Support electrical assembly when required Ensure all work complies with BS7671 Wiring Regulations Assist with occasional customer site installations Work closely with production and engineering teams to deliver high-quality productsAbout YouWe're keen to speak to candidates with experience in electrical testing and inspection from manufacturing, industrial or commercial environments. You could currently be working as an:
Electrician Electrical Maintenance Engineer Electrical Test Engineer Electrical Technician Panel Wirer with Inspection & Testing qualificationsYou'll ideally have:
NVQ Level 3 in Electrical Installation (or equivalent) 18th Edition Wiring Regulations - essential City & Guilds 2391, 2394/2395 or equivalent Inspection & Testing qualification - essential Experience carrying out electrical inspection, testing and certification Strong fault-finding skills Ability to read electrical schematics and wiring diagrams Full UK Driving LicenceExperience with low voltage electrical systems or control panels would be advantageous but isn't essential. What's on Offer £40,000 - £55,000 depending on experience Monday to Thursday - 8:00am to 5:00pm Friday - 8:00am to 1:00pm Overtime available Company pension Free on-site parking Ongoing training and development Stable, permanent position within a growing manufacturing business Supportive team environment with genuine long-term career prospectsIf you're looking for a role that offers variety, responsibility and the chance to become a key member of a growing engineering team, we'd love to hear from you Only candidates based in UK and eligible to work in UK are allowed
